I was pleasantly surprised by the extensive allergen-free options, which is a game-changer for my mom, who is allergic to shellfish. It's often challenging to find safe choices at Asian restaurants due to fish & oyster sauces, but Skybird's vegan sauces are both safe & absolutely delicious! I highly recommend the gochujang sauce-it strikes a perfect balance of spicy, sweet, & tangy. For those wanting a less carby meal, they also have lentil base instead of the rice which is super yummy & filling. I also tried the oolong latte & Vietnamese coffee, both delightful treats, especially when paired with their moist oatmeal ginger cookie, which is decadent yet not overly sweet. Highly recommend!
